Pluralism and freedom of the press in the EU will be given a new boost through a centre that will be set up by the European Commission and the European University Institute. The aim of this new body is to promote media freedom, including through theoretical and applied research, debates, education and training activities.

Known officially as the Centre for Media Pluralism and Media Freedom, it will be also responsible for monitoring media freedom in EU member states and making recommendations to the Commission.

The new institute has been given a grant of €600,000.
